Holden Rodeo & Colorado ignition barrel repairs & replacments

These two cars actually use Toyota door and ignition locks and in doing so are prone to the same problems as Toyotas.  The standard problem is that the key won’t turn in the ignition.  This is due simply to wear and tear on both the ignition and also the key itself. 

We solve this problem by removing the existing ignition and stripping it down and replacing the internal wafers that interact with the key.  We then put it back together and re-install it and then cut a new key to code or a new shell for your existing remote key to complete the job and leave you with a completely refurbished working key and ignition.
